Phoebe Jane Phillips 1827–1910 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: 7 Apr 1827

Birth Location: Trafalgar Township, 1654305, Ontario, Canada

Death Date: 1910

Death Location: Kent, Michigan, United States

Father: Conrad Phillips

Mother: Anna McDuffe

Spouse(s):

Children(s):

Phoebe Jane Phillips was born in 1827 in Trafalgar Township, 1654305, Ontario, Canada, the child of Conrad Phillips And Anna Mcduffe. Phoebe Jane Phillips passed away in 1910 in Kent, Michigan, United States.
